We're on the hunt for a bold, entrepreneurial, and pedagogy-driven product leader to help shape the future of learning. At GUS, we're making a major investment in AI and online education, building a world-class team to drive innovation across our 31 institutions worldwide. This is your opportunity to be at the forefront of that transformation, leading the design and scale-up of intelligent, AI-powered learning experiences that make education more personalised, effective, and accessible. Co-develop and operationalise GUS's AI and automation strategy with a strong focus on pedagogical innovation
Translate research on learning science, personalisation, and adaptive systems into a commercial and scalable product vision
Collaborate with academic leaders, instructional designers, and faculty to ensure product alignment with educational best practice
Regularly report progress and insights to the Chief AI Officer and executive team
Lead the design and deployment of AI-powered learning products (e.g. adaptive learning platforms, automated assessment, intelligent tutoring systems)
Champion learning effectiveness and evidence-based pedagogy in all AI-driven initiatives
Build intelligent content pipelines, embedding GenAI tools into curriculum creation, feedback loops, and student support
Drive experimentation through MVPs, pilots, and learner testing cycles
